Challenges and Development in Lightning Network
The discussion delves into the challenges faced by the Lightning Network, including issues related to scalability, fee management, and usability. Initiatives like Lightning Development Kit (LDK) aim to address these obstacles by improving user experience through features like splicing and taproot, seeking to enhance fee efficiency and transaction processes. Solutions like async payments protocol, part of development efforts by Spiral, aim to facilitate offline payments and enhance user experience in receiving funds.
Fees and User Experience in Self-Custody Lightning
Fee management and user experience in self-custody Lightning remain critical challenges, with concerns over high on-chain transaction fees impacting usability. The lack of efficient solutions for receiving funds offline and microtransactions poses hurdles in mainstream adoption. Projects like async payments protocol and e-cash solutions like Cash-U and Fed-A-Mint explore alternatives to mitigate fee concerns and improve user accessibility and privacy.

Innovative Approach to Recovery Model by BitKey
BitKey introduces a unique recovery model that eliminates the need for traditional seed phrases. Collaborative custody setup streamlines the onboarding process, allowing users to recover their funds easily. The model focuses on self-sovereignty while ensuring security and privacy. The seamless experience addresses common hurdles in self-custody solutions.
Key Features of the Portal Device by 22
Portal offers a mobile-focused NFC-powered hardware wallet with a sleek form factor. The device charges off the device, without requiring a separate battery. The integration of a screen enhances usability, along with a design catered for convenience and aesthetic appeal.
